/*
Generated time: November 29, 2025 12:35
This file was created by the app developer. Feel free to contact the original developer with any questions. It was minified (compressed) by AVADA. AVADA do NOT own this script.
*/
.header-wrapper{position:relative;width:100%;z-index:var(--z-index-header,200);transition:background-color .3s ease,box-shadow .3s ease,border-bottom .3s ease;will-change:background-color,box-shadow,border-bottom}.header-wrapper--transparent{position:absolute;top:0}.header-wrapper--transparent-with-announcement{position:absolute;top:var(--announcement-bar-height,0)}body.transparent-header-enabled:not(.scrolled-header) .header-wrapper{background-color:transparent!important;box-shadow:none!important;border-bottom:none!important}body.transparent-header-enabled:not(.scrolled-header) .header-wrapper header,body.transparent-header-enabled:not(.scrolled-header) .header.header,body.transparent-header-enabled:not(.scrolled-header) header.header{background-color:transparent!important;background:0 0!important}.header-wrapper .icon,.header-wrapper a,.header-wrapper button,.header-wrapper p,.header-wrapper span,.header-wrapper svg{transition:color .3s ease,fill .3s ease,opacity .3s ease;will-change:color,fill,opacity}body.transparent-header-enabled:not(.scrolled-header) .header-wrapper a:not(.visually-hidden):not([class*=color-]),body.transparent-header-enabled:not(.scrolled-header) .header-wrapper button:not(.visually-hidden):not([class*=color-]),body.transparent-header-enabled:not(.scrolled-header) .header-wrapper p:not(.visually-hidden):not([class*=color-]),body.transparent-header-enabled:not(.scrolled-header) .header-wrapper span:not(.visually-hidden):not([class*=color-]){color:var(--header-transparent-text-color,#fff)!important}body.transparent-header-enabled:not(.scrolled-header) .header-wrapper .icon:not(.header__heading-logo),body.transparent-header-enabled:not(.scrolled-header) .header-wrapper svg:not(.header__heading-logo){fill:var(--header-transparent-text-color,#ffffff)!important}body.transparent-header-enabled.scrolled-header .header-wrapper{background-color:var(--header-scrolled-bg,rgb(var(--color-background)))!important;box-shadow:0 2px 10px rgba(0,0,0,.1)!important;border-bottom:1px solid var(--header-scrolled-border,rgba(var(--color-foreground),.08))!important}body.transparent-header-enabled.scrolled-header .header-wrapper a:not(.visually-hidden):not([class*=color-]),body.transparent-header-enabled.scrolled-header .header-wrapper button:not(.visually-hidden):not([class*=color-]),body.transparent-header-enabled.scrolled-header .header-wrapper p:not(.visually-hidden):not([class*=color-]),body.transparent-header-enabled.scrolled-header .header-wrapper span:not(.visually-hidden):not([class*=color-]){color:var(--header-scrolled-text-color,rgb(var(--color-foreground)))!important}body.transparent-header-enabled.scrolled-header .header-wrapper .icon:not(.header__heading-logo),body.transparent-header-enabled.scrolled-header .header-wrapper svg:not(.header__heading-logo){fill:var(--header-scrolled-text-color,rgb(var(--color-foreground)))!important}.header__heading .header__heading-link img.header__heading-logo{transition:filter .5s ease;will-change:filter}body.transparent-header-enabled:not(.scrolled-header) .header__heading .header__heading-link img.header__heading-logo{filter:brightness(1) contrast(1)}body.transparent-header-enabled:not(.scrolled-header) .header__heading .header__heading-link img.header__heading-logo.logo--dark-on-transparent{filter:var(--logo-dark-filter, brightness(0));transform:translateZ(0)}body.transparent-header-enabled.scrolled-header .header__heading .header__heading-link img.header__heading-logo{filter:var(--logo-scrolled-filter, brightness(0));transform:translateZ(0)}.scrolled-past-header .header__heading-logo-wrapper--reduce-size{width:75%;transition:width .3s ease}